The short answer

The right CRM for an electrician is decided by revenue mix, not company size. Firms under 10 employees earn roughly half their revenue from single-family work and need residential service software. Past 10 employees, commercial climbs toward 30% and brings prequalification, progress billing and certified payroll that small-business tools cannot handle.

Your revenue mix picks your CRM. Not your truck count, not your headcount, not your revenue number. Where the money actually comes from, service versus new construction, residential versus commercial, is the variable that decides which tool fits and which one you will be fighting in eighteen months.

The data the vendor lists do not cite

Every two years, Electrical Contractor magazine runs the Profile of the Electrical Contractor with Renaissance Research and Consulting. The 2026 edition surveyed 926 contractors between January and March 2026 about their 2025 results, with a margin of error of plus or minus 2.7%. It is the best public picture of how this trade actually earns money, and none of the six ranking articles reference it.

Two findings reframe the software question entirely.

First, the work shifted back toward service. In 2025, maintenance, service and repair accounted for 39.7% of revenue, up from 35.7% two years earlier, while new construction fell to 31.7% from 36.6%. Inside that MSR number, straight repair work grew to 18.7% of total revenue while maintenance and service contracts slipped to 9.1%. So the growth is in reactive repair calls, not in contracted recurring work.

Second, the mix flips hard with company size. Across all firms, commercial, industrial and institutional work made up 48.5% of revenue and residential 39.1%. But single-family housing represents almost 50% of revenue for firms with fewer than 10 employees, and commercial climbs to nearly 30% of revenue as soon as a firm passes 10 employees. Industrial jumps to around 20% past 20 employees.

By the numbers

Firms under 10 employees earn roughly half their revenue from single-family homes. Firms over 10 employees earn roughly a third from commercial. Same trade, same job title, two different software categories. Source: 2026 Profile of the Electrical Contractor, n=926.

That is the whole framework. You are not choosing based on how big you are. You are choosing based on which of these three businesses you are actually running.

The three electrical businesses hiding inside "electrician"

1. Residential service and repair. Inbound calls, same-day and next-day dispatch, flat-rate pricing off a book, panel upgrades, EV charger installs, troubleshooting. Job length measured in hours. The customer is a homeowner who wants a text when you are on the way. This is where most sub-10-employee shops live, and it is exactly what Jobber, Housecall Pro and FieldPulse were built for.

2. Commercial service and small projects. Property managers and facility groups, multi-site customer hierarchies, service agreements, quoted repair work, panel maintenance, lighting retrofits. Jobs run days to weeks. You need customer hierarchy (one account, many sites, many contacts), purchase orders, and job costing that survives a change order. This is the awkward middle where residential tools start failing and enterprise tools are overpriced.

3. Plan-and-spec new construction. You bid off drawings. You need takeoff and assembly-based estimating, submittals, RFIs, progress billing against a schedule of values, retainage, and possibly certified payroll. A field service CRM is not even in the right category here.

Most real shops are two of these at once, which is why so many end up running two systems. The mistake is not running two systems. The mistake is buying the second one by accident, eighteen months in, after you have already loaded five years of customer data into the wrong one.

The platforms, sorted by which business you run

I have not run every one of these in production, and neither has anyone who wrote a list of ten in an afternoon. What follows is sorted by fit and marked with where the evidence comes from.

For residential service (business 1)

1. Jobber. The most consistently named option for shops in the 1 to 10 employee range across both practitioner threads and vendor lists. Strong quoting, scheduling, invoicing and a mobile app people actually use. Reported 2026 pricing runs roughly $25 to $249 per month depending on tier and users. If half your revenue is single-family service, start here.

2. Housecall Pro. Same target market as Jobber with more emphasis on customer communication: automated follow-ups, review requests, email marketing. Reported 2026 pricing around $59 per month for a single user on Basic, near $149 for Essentials, climbing past $300. We compared these two in depth in Jobber vs Housecall Pro.

3. FieldPulse. Regularly named for small teams that want more configurability than Jobber without an enterprise contract. Worth a look if custom job stages matter to you, which they will if you want to model permits.

4. Workiz. Frequently listed for shops where inbound call handling is the bottleneck, with call tracking built closer to the core than most.

For commercial service and mixed shops (business 2)

5. simPRO. The one an actual electrician recommended in the threads I read. In r/Construction, u/Scaiffie suggested it on exactly this question, noting it was "specifically build by an electrician" and scales as the business grows. Built around projects and recurring maintenance rather than pure dispatch, which is the shape of commercial service work.

6. BuildOps. Positions itself specifically for commercial electrical service, with customer hierarchies and multi-site account structures. Note that this is also the company that ranks itself first on its own list, so weight it accordingly, but the hierarchy point is genuine and is the thing residential tools handle worst.

For high-volume service and larger operations (business 1 at scale, or 1 plus 2)

7. ServiceTitan. The most capable platform in residential and commercial service, and priced like it. Third-party 2026 comparisons put it at roughly $300 to $500 per technician per month plus an implementation fee that ranges from about $5,000 to $50,000, with mid-size operations of 10 to 20 techs commonly cited at $2,000 to $5,000 a month. It earns that at volume. Below roughly ten trucks, you are buying capability you will not configure.

Outside North America the shortlist changes: AroFlo, Tradify, ServiceM8 and JobLogic come up repeatedly in Australian and UK electrical threads and rarely in the US lists, which is worth knowing if you are reading an American article about a British problem.

The gap every list skips: estimating does not live in the CRM

If you bid commercial work off drawings, no field service platform in the list above will do your takeoff.

Field service quoting is a flat-rate pricebook. You pick "200A panel upgrade," it fills in labor and materials, you send a PDF. That is correct and sufficient for residential service. It is not estimating. Bidding a plan-and-spec job means counting devices, homeruns and fixtures off drawings and pricing them against labor units, which is what Accubid, ConEst IntelliBid and McCormick are built to do and what the general-purpose platforms do not attempt. Commercial electrical contractors run a takeoff package in parallel with their field service system, not instead of it.

The bolt-on pattern shows up even in residential shops. In r/AusElectricians, an operator running AroFlo with about 12 people on the schedule described managing inventory, purchase orders and invoicing in it, then added: "I dont quote from it." (u/Ok-Cellist-8506) They quote in a separate tool because it tracks quote success rates, outstanding quote value and automatic follow-ups better than the platform does.

Watch out

This is the single most useful thing to know before you buy: you rarely outgrow a field service platform. You outgrow one module of it, then bolt something on, then spend the next two years reconciling two customer lists. Ask during the demo which module is weakest for electrical specifically, and what customers bolt on. A rep who names one is telling you the truth.

The compliance load nobody prices in

Here is where the electrical trade genuinely differs from HVAC or plumbing, and where every list I read went silent.

58% of electrical contractors in the 2026 Profile reported doing government work since 2024, and 59% expected to in 2026. Local government first, then state, then federal. Larger firms were about twice as likely to do any government work and about four times as likely to have worked federally.

Government work brings paperwork the software has to survive:

  • Prequalification and safety programs. 42% of respondents reported having to meet prequalified standards and safety program requirements before bidding. That rises with size: 15% of 1 to 4 employee firms, 43% at 5 to 9 employees, and 82% at firms over 100.
  • Person-hour requirements for women, minorities or veterans applied to 19% of the total sample, and 32% of firms with 10 or more employees. That means tracking labor hours by classification and demographic against a project, which is a reporting requirement, not a dispatch one.
  • Certified payroll. Federally funded work over $2,000 triggers Davis-Bacon, which means Form WH-347 filed weekly with a signed statement of compliance. The signature carries real legal weight: knowingly filing a false certified payroll report is a federal offense under 18 U.S.C. 1001.

No small-business field service platform produces certified payroll. If prevailing wage work is in your future, that requirement belongs in your accounting or construction payroll stack, and the decision you are actually making is how cleanly your field system hands hours to it. Which, unsurprisingly, is the same question as the QuickBooks sync question that breaks most contractor implementations.

Permits and inspections are the other invisible workflow. Most residential tools have no permit status field at all, so a job that has been waiting nine days on an inspection that was never scheduled looks identical to a job in progress. The workflow worth modeling is a chain of gates: permit issued gates rough-in start, rough-in completion triggers the inspection request, passing rough gates the drywall handoff, and passing final gates energization and final invoicing. Some platforms let you build this with custom stages and checklists. Ask the rep to configure it live in the demo, because "yes, you can customize that" and "here it is working" are very different answers.

The 90-minute test that beats any demo

The best evaluation advice I found in six days of vendor content came from a contractor in r/Construction, not from a vendor:

"Before switching, run the same live job through each shortlist with one office user and a couple of engineers. Test recurring scheduling, materials used from van stock, job updates with poor signal, reporting by job type, and what gets handed to accounting, because that's where a slick demo usually falls apart." u/Top_Drummer_3801, r/Construction

Every item on that list is a real failure mode, and poor signal deserves emphasis in this trade specifically. Electricians work in basements, mechanical rooms, elevator shafts, crawl spaces and new construction with no power and no wifi. If the mobile app needs a connection to save a job update, your techs will stop updating jobs, and then you own an expensive database of stale records. Test it in an actual basement.

The same commenter added the pricing test worth stealing: get the total price in writing for every additional technician, vehicle, form and reporting module at the size you expect to be in two years. Per-seat pricing that looks fine at four techs is a different conversation at twelve.

Two more failure modes worth borrowing, both from operators rather than vendors:

  • Recurring job logic. A cleaning and maintenance operator on JobLogic discovered after signing that future recurring jobs do not appear on the calendar until the current week's is completed, which makes it impossible to see three weeks ahead when booking a one-off. The vendor's answer was a workaround. Ask to see a recurring job three months out.
  • Field versus office. As one commenter put it, these systems "look great from a scheduling/invoicing point of view, but the cracks usually show on-site." (u/Almiren_Group, who disclosed building a competing product, so weight accordingly. The point still stands.)

And the honest baseline you are competing against: another electrician in r/electrical does estimates with a "Google docs template on my phone, fill in blanks on site and email. Free and customers don't complain about how it looks." (u/Ok_Detail_3987) If your current process works and the software would only make it prettier, the software is not the constraint. Where a custom build actually earns its keep

Rarely, and later than most people selling custom software will tell you.

The packaged platforms in this article represent thousands of engineering years aimed at exactly your dispatch problem. You will not beat Jobber at residential scheduling with a custom build, and you should not try.

The case appears when a shop runs two of the three businesses seriously and no single platform models both. The tell is not frustration, it is reconciliation labour: someone in the office spending hours a week keeping a field service system, a takeoff package, a permit spreadsheet and QuickBooks agreeing about the same job. That labour is measurable, it grows with revenue, and at some point it exceeds what it would cost to build the connective layer once.

Fix the process before you price the build. Half the time, the reconciliation exists because nobody ever decided which system is the source of truth for a job, and deciding is free.

The bottom line

The lists are sorted to land on their author. Sort yours by where the money comes from instead.

If half your revenue is single-family service, buy a residential field service tool and stop reading comparison articles. If commercial is climbing past a quarter of your revenue, you have a hierarchy and progress billing problem that residential tools will not grow into. If you bid off drawings, you own two systems and the only real question is how cleanly they hand off. And if government work is in the mix, price the certified payroll answer before you sign anything, because it is not in the box.

Then run one live job through the shortlist, in a basement, with the tech who complains the most. That test costs an afternoon. The wrong platform costs two years.

Frequently asked questions

What is the best CRM for electricians?
There is no single answer, because the question depends on where your revenue comes from. Shops earning most of their money from single-family service and repair are best served by residential field service tools like Jobber, Housecall Pro or FieldPulse. Shops with meaningful commercial, institutional or government work need something that handles progress billing and prequalification, which points toward simPRO, BuildOps or ServiceTitan. Sorting by headcount instead of revenue mix is how contractors buy the wrong tool.
Do electricians need a CRM or field service management software?
Almost always field service management (FSM), not a traditional CRM. A CRM tracks a sales pipeline of leads and deals. An electrical contractor needs dispatch, technician scheduling, a mobile app that works in a basement, materials off the van, and invoicing from site. Search volume says CRM, the requirement says FSM. The exception is a shop doing heavy quoted install work where quote follow-up genuinely is a pipeline.
How much does electrician CRM software cost in 2026?
Reported ranges in 2026 put Jobber around $25 to $249 per month and Housecall Pro around $49 to $300 or more per month, with a single-user Basic plan near $59 and Essentials near $149. ServiceTitan is a different category, commonly quoted at roughly $300 to $500 per technician per month plus a setup fee that third-party comparisons place anywhere from $5,000 to $50,000. Confirm every number with the vendor, because tier contents change often.
Is ServiceTitan worth it for a small electrical contractor?
Usually not. At roughly $300 to $500 per technician per month plus setup, a four-truck shop is looking at a five-figure annual commitment before it has the dispatch complexity the platform is built to solve. ServiceTitan earns its price in high-volume residential service and larger service-plus-install operations. Below that, the money buys features you will not configure.
Can a CRM do electrical estimating and takeoff?
Not for plan-and-spec commercial work. Field service platforms quote from a flat-rate pricebook, which works for a panel swap or an EV charger install. Bidding off drawings needs assembly-based takeoff, which is what Accubid, ConEst IntelliBid and McCormick exist to do. Commercial electrical contractors typically run a takeoff package alongside their field service system rather than instead of it, and the handoff between the two is manual at most shops.
Does electrician software handle permits and inspections?
Most residential field service tools have no concept of permit status, so a job waiting on an inspection looks identical to a job in progress. The workflow worth building is: permit approval gates rough-in, rough-in completion triggers an inspection request, and passing final gates energization and final invoicing. Some platforms let you model this with custom job stages and checklists. Ask to see it configured during the demo rather than taking a yes.
What about certified payroll for prevailing wage electrical work?
If you touch federally funded work over $2,000, Davis-Bacon applies and you file Form WH-347 weekly, with a signed statement of compliance. This matters more in electrical than most trades because 58% of contractors in ECMag's 2026 Profile reported doing government work since 2024. Small-business field service tools do not produce certified payroll. Plan on a construction payroll system or an accounting package that does.
When should an electrical contractor build a custom CRM?
When the packaged tool models one half of your business well and forces manual workarounds on the other half, and those workarounds cost real money. The common trigger is a shop running both service and project work that ends up with a field service tool, a takeoff package, a permit tracker and a spreadsheet reconciling them. Fix the process first. If the seams remain after that, they are worth pricing a build against.
